The Bone Museum
Fee required
A museum in Brooklyn, New York, dedicated to the history of the medical bone trade and human osteology, featuring a significant collection of human remains.

šŸ“œ Repository of real human skeletons, explaining their use throughout medical history.
šŸ” Features over 150 skulls and the largest collection of human spines on public display in the United States.
